2. Maiden Home Sofa
The Varick sofa by Maiden Home has a beautiful minimalist design. It's ideal for modern and contemporary homes. It's made in the USA and crafted by local artisans who take great care of each piece, even the smallest of details. For example, their frames are constructed of kiln-dried hardwoods and are joined using top joinery techniques. They also utilize hand-tied 8-way springs that provide superior comfort and durable performance. Plus, they're a woman-founded and owned by an independent company, which is always a nice thing to see.
Nidhi Kapur was the founder of the brand, began it after struggling to find furniture of the highest quality at a reasonable cost for her New York City apartment. She grew tired of the choices available in big-box stores, and the choices at designer boutiques were simply out of her budget. Maiden Home's direct-to consumer business model aims to fill that gap. It eliminates the middlemen which allows them to offer stylish pieces at a reasonable prices.
Maiden Home offers a variety of fabrics to fit any taste or style. You can request free samples to test the look of the fabric in your home. There is no limit to how many you can order. The website also has an informative guide on how to measure your space to ensure that you can fit the sofa into the room and through any doors or stairs.
The lead time for a custom-made Maiden Home couch is about four to six weeks, which is quite reasonable considering the company is making it in North Carolina. However, they have several ready-made options, including the Crosby 60''w made of Merino fabric, which is shipped within two weeks. 4. Coastline Sofa by Sundays
Sundays was founded by designers who are family-oriented. The Vancouver-based brand understands that shopping for furniture isn't always easy. The team is determined to remove any doubts or stress by providing free shipping and white glove delivery for all large furniture. The brand uses sustainable materials to create durable pieces.
Sundays sofa collection features modular sectional designs that let you customize the overall dimensions. This flexibility allows you to find the perfect match for your space. Additionally, the brand offers a range of upholstery options to suit your preferences in style and budget.
Sundays offers a 2-year warranty on all their sofas. This coverage is designed to protect against manufacturing and craftsmanship defects. The warranty does not cover normal wear and tear, or damage caused by natural disasters.
